Highlights
Are people in Helen older or younger than people in Port St. Joe?
- The Median Age in Helen is 9.0 years older than in Port St. Joe.

Are housing costs cheaper in Helen or Port St. Joe?
- Helen housing costs are 11.6% more expensive than Port St. Joe hous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Helen or Port St. Joe?
- The average commute for residents of Helen is 4.6 minutes longer than it is for residents of Port St. Joe.

Things to do in Helen?
Living in Helen, GA is a unique experience. Nestled in the Blue Ridge Mountains, the town has stunning natural beauty, with plenty of opportunities for outdoor activities like hiking, fishing, and camping. At the same time, locals can enjoy many of the amenities of city life, with a variety of restaurants and shops along Main Street.
